Overview and Basic Information to FreeRoam - Boondocking campground locator
FreeRoam - Boondocking campground locator is a specialized mapping tool built for RV travelers, van dwellers, and outdoor enthusiasts who prefer self-sufficient camping. The application combines public land data with community reviews to help users find free or low-cost campsites across the United States. Unlike generic camping apps, this tool focuses specifically on boondocking locations on BLM and USFS land, offering practical overlays for cell coverage, road difficulty, and weather conditions. The software also includes a trip planner and a social feature to connect with fellow campers, making it a comprehensive companion for off-grid adventures.
Advantages of FreeRoam - Boondocking campground locator
The main strength of this tool is its detailed public land mapping, which shows boundaries for BLM and National Forest areas where free camping is typically allowed. Users can filter campsites by cell signal strength, which is extremely helpful for those who need to work remotely while traveling. The built-in community features let you read video descriptions of campsites and see photos uploaded by other campers, giving you a realistic preview before you arrive. Offline support is another practical advantage, allowing you to download maps and saved locations when you have no internet connection. The app also identifies low clearance bridges and tunnels, which is a lifesaver for RV drivers with tall vehicles. Finding essential services like dump stations, fresh water, and propane refills is straightforward thanks to the dedicated location database.
Disadvantages of FreeRoam - Boondocking campground locator
The software relies heavily on user-generated content, so some remote campsites may have limited or outdated reviews. New users might find the map interface slightly overwhelming at first due to the many filter options and overlay layers. Coverage is primarily focused on the United States, which limits its usefulness for campers traveling in Canada or Mexico. The app does not include private campground listings or RV park reservations, so it is not a complete replacement for other camping platforms. Some users have noted that the cell coverage data can occasionally be inaccurate in very remote areas where signal maps change frequently.
Main Highlights
FreeRoam - Boondocking campground locator stands out with its cell coverage map overlay, a feature rarely found in similar camping apps. The ability to see other campers nearby through the optional social feature helps solo travelers find community on the road. The trip planner maps all your planned and past stops on a single route, making it easy to visualize your journey. Another unique aspect is the product finder section, which recommends gear and supplies specifically useful for boondocking. The app is developed by a non-profit foundation focused on sustainable nature enjoyment, which adds a layer of trust and community focus. Real-time filters for road difficulty and safety ratings help users avoid getting stuck on rough terrain.
Guide and Usage Tips
Start by enabling location permissions so the app can show campsites near your current position. Use the filter menu to select your preferred cell signal strength and road difficulty before browsing the map. Download the offline maps for your travel region while you have WiFi to avoid data usage later. When planning a route, add stops using the trip planner and the app will automatically find campgrounds and Walmart locations along your path. Upload photos and write reviews for campsites you visit to help grow the community database. For tall RVs, always check the low clearance bridge overlay before navigating to a new area. Keep the app updated to receive the latest user contributions and map improvements.
